Manisha (Indian) and I (New Zealander) met for the very first time on the 14th of October 2014 in Malviya Nagar, New Delhi, India. When I opened the door and saw her, I knew right away that there was something special about her.

A few days later I asked her out on a date to Lodhi Gardens. Five years later we married on the 22nd of April 2019 in Delhi.

My 3 tips for a successful interracial marriage and relationship:

1. Embrace each others' cultures. You have the incredible privilege of being part of two cultures. Learn each others' languages and join each others' cultures whole-heartedly. If it all works out, this will definitely be one of the greatest experiences of your entire life.

2. Be adaptable because each culture will have its own ways of doing things. You will need to adapt, learn, and sometimes compromise.

3. Don't rush into marriage. Take dating slowly. Interracial relationships are complex and require continued learning about each other. Make sure the relationship, and the work required, is right for you both.
